Arronches PDM: zoning, constraints and what may be built
Can I build on rustic land in Arronches?
About 99% of the territory of Arronches is rustic land. That does not mean one may never build, but new housing is as a rule tightly restricted and often prohibited unless the PDM makes an exception (rural settlement, a farmhouse, reconstruction). RAN, REN, protected areas, flood zones or rural fire hazard can still block what the plan would admit. Confirm the class on the map — not only the caderneta predial — and, if in doubt, file a PIP with the Câmara.

Constraints over the concelho
National constraints
Layers from the Directorate-General for Territory (DGT) over the municipal boundary.
- RAN — National Agricultural Reserve13.0%
- REN — National Ecological Reserve (areal)18.3%
- SPA — Special Protection Area (ZPE)0.0%
- SAC — Special Area of Conservation (ZEC)78.7%
- Rural fire hazard (high and very high)2.8%

Frequently asked questions
Can one build on rustic land in Arronches?
Not automatically. New housing on rustic land is as a rule tightly restricted and, in agricultural or forest classes, often prohibited — unless the Arronches PDM makes an exception (rural settlement, a house tied to a farm, rural tourism, reconstruction of a pre-existence). RAN, REN, protected areas, flood zones or rural fire hazard can still block what the PDM would admit. A listing that says “construction is possible” does not replace the map or a PIP at the Câmara Municipal.

How does one know the class of a specific plot?
These pages describe the concelho. The caderneta predial is not enough: «prédio rústico» in the tax register is not «solo rústico» in the PDM. Use Explore with the exact point, cross it with the regulation and, for a concrete proposal, file a PIP with the Câmara Municipal of Arronches.

What can I build on a plot in Arronches?
It depends on the plot's land class on the zoning map and on the rules in the Arronches PDM regulation. On urban land, housing and other uses are admitted within the class parameters (area, height, setbacks, indices). On rustic land the use is more restricted and new housing is often conditional or prohibited. Only reading the specific plot on the map, cross-checked with the regulation and the constraints, confirms what is possible.
How much can I build on a plot in Arronches?
Building capacity — floor-area and site-coverage indices, height and setbacks — is set by the PDM regulation for the plot's land class. These pages show the per-class parameters where confirmed; for a specific plot those values are confirmed on the map and in the regulation and, formally, through a pedido de informação prévia (PIP) to the Arronches Câmara.
What is the difference between urban and rustic land in Arronches?
Urban land is meant for urbanisation and building; rustic land protects agricultural, forest, natural or risk uses, and building is exceptional. A plot may be either in the PDM, regardless of what the caderneta predial says. The concrete class is read from the zoning map, not the tax register.
What are the most common constraints in Arronches?
The constraints with most weight are the National Agricultural Reserve (RAN), the National Ecological Reserve (REN), Natura 2000 areas, flood zones and rural fire hazard. This page shows the percentage of each over Arronches where cartography allows — otherwise it omits the figure rather than inventing one.
How do I file a pedido de informação prévia (PIP) with the Arronches Câmara?
The PIP is filed with the Câmara Municipal of Arronches, as a rule at the urbanism desk or the municipal portal, identifying the property and describing the proposal. The reply states whether the works are viable and under which parameters. It is the formal way to confirm what can be built before committing to a deal or a project.
Can I legalise or rebuild a house on rustic land in Arronches?
A building with proven legal existence may, depending on the Arronches PDM, be rehabilitated or reconstructed under conditions sometimes more accessible than a wholly new build. Legalising works without a permit depends on the regulation and the applicable constraints. Always confirm with the Câmara, preferably through a PIP.
How is rustic land reclassified as urban in Arronches?
Reclassifying rustic land as urban is a decision of the Câmara Municipal within the plan, subject to strict RJIGT conditions (since 2025, as a rule contiguity with urban land and an affordable or public-housing component). It is not a landowner's right, nor is it obtained through an individual building request.
